When Jennifer Lopez walked the red carpet at The Met Gala, she understood the assigment. The dresscode for this year's event was described as "The Garden of Time." The theme borrows from the Costume Institute of the Metropolitan Museum of Art's latest exhibition, "Sleeping Beauties: Reawakening Fashion." And what we saw was fashion that bloomed and sparkled, with hair that accented the fashion without detracting.
Pre-event glow-getting in Lopez's soft topknot and tendrils was created by Olaplex Global Ambassador and colorist Tracey Cunningham.
"The focus was on refreshing Jennifer's look, so we kept the color process simple and just worked to amp it up a bit to heighten her natural beauty."--Tracey Cunningham
STEP ONE: "We dipped her hair staight into Olaplex No1 Bond Multiplier, and then coated it with the Olaplex No 1 4-in-1 Moisture Mask--she loves this conditioning treatment.
STEP TWO: "We finished this look off with some highlights to touch up her hair and add brightless to the overall look."
Allowing her natural texture to escape, this soft, feminine updo on JLo was a beautiful crown to a golden look. The style was created byLorenzo Martin.
Step 1: On wet hair, apply the Tresemme Mousse Keratin Smooth Hydrating Hair Treatment to roots and protecting heat all over.
Step 2: Begin rough drying with the Styling Concentrator attachment of the new, fast, and powerfulShark FlexStyle® Sparkle Air Styling & Drying System in Black Diamond. Dry until damp.
Step 3: Take small sections and wrap your hair around the 1.25” Auto-Wrap Curler attachments to give it texture.
Step 4: Mix a dime size of Tresemmé Weightless Silk Serum, Tresemme Freeze Hold Hairspray and Tresemme Mega Control Hair Gel together. Run fingers throughout hair.
Step 5: Snatch a high pony using Tangle Teezer The Ultimate Styler Hairbrush to tame all the hair.
Step 6: Tease the ponytail with Tangle Teezer The Ultimate Teaser Backcombing Hairbrush to make hair look undone and even "messy."
Step 7: Secure with a brown medium Hair Elastic at the top of your head. The last wrap, pull the hair halfway through, creating a loop.
Step 7: Pin the loop above the crown with a large bobby pin.
Step 8: Secure any extra hair loosely into the bun.
Step 9: Spray Tresemme Extra Hold Hair Spray to complete the look.
